Cómo crear declaraciones de una sola línea If usando JavaScript

Como Crear Declaraciones De Una Sola Linea If Usando Javascript



Los desarrolladores prefieren escribir código conciso y compacto en varios escenarios para comprender mejor y mejorar la legibilidad del código. Por ejemplo, cuando una declaración condicional es simple y corta, es una buena práctica escribirla en una línea para que sea fácilmente comprensible. Mientras que, para declaraciones if más complejas o para aquellas con múltiples ramas, generalmente se recomienda usar el formato de varias líneas en lugar de una línea.

Este tutorial describirá la forma de escribir una línea ' si ' declaración.







¿Cómo crear declaraciones de una sola línea en JavaScript?

Para crear una declaración if de una sola línea, use el ' operador ternario ”. Contiene tres operandos, “ expresión verdadera”, “expresión falsa” y una “condición” con “?” y ': ' señales. Estos signos indican y separan los operandos.



Sintaxis

La siguiente sintaxis se utiliza para la declaración if de una sola línea:



condición ? expresión_verdadera : expresión_falsa

El ' expresión verdadera ” se ejecutará cuando el “ condición ” es cierto, de lo contrario el “ expresión falsa ' será ejecutado.





Ejemplo

Crear una variable “ calificación ” y cadena de almacenamiento “ A ”:

deja calificar = 'A' ;

Ahora, usa el operador ternario y verifica si la variable “ grado” almacena “A”. En caso afirmativo ” luego imprima “ Magnífico ” de lo contrario, imprima “ Mejor ”:



calificación == 'A' ? 'Magnífico' : 'Mejor' ;

En la salida dada, se ejecutará la expresión verdadera porque la condición es ' verdadero ”:

También puede crear múltiples sentencias if en una línea usando el operador ternario. Aquí, la variable “ calificación ' historias ' D ”:

deja calificar = 'D' ;

Ahora, verifique si el “ grado” almacena “A”. en caso afirmativo, escriba 'Excelente', si 'calificación' almacena 'B', escriba 'Excelente', si almacena 'C', escriba 'Bueno', de lo contrario, escriba 'Aceptable' ”:

calificación == 'A' ? 'Magnífico' : calificación == 'B' ? 'Mejor' : calificación == 'C' ? 'Bien' : 'Justo' ;

Producción

Aquí, en el resultado anterior, ninguna de las condiciones es verdadera, por lo que se ejecuta la instrucción else:

Conclusión

Para crear una declaración if de una sola línea, use el ' operador ternario ”. Contiene tres operandos, “ expresión verdadera”, “expresión falsa” y una “condición” con “?” y ': ' señales. Estos signos indican y separan los operandos. El operador ternario también se conoce como un atajo para declaraciones if-else. En este tutorial, describimos la forma de crear una declaración 'si' en una línea.